Output 651c5539d524ee527d91be755a731b06a4d0b788f0c99c82a5c8eaeb22655936:0

value
17741950559
script pubkey
OP_0 OP_PUSHBYTES_20 612bdf9c362afdfaec67e0015fdab99400af4c90
address
ltc1qvy4al8pk9t7l4mr8uqq4lk4ejsq27nys0rflf5
transaction
651c5539d524ee527d91be755a731b06a4d0b788f0c99c82a5c8eaeb22655936
spent
true